THAI to splash out $15bn on 75 new aircraft
Date:2011-04-21 Readers:

    The Thai Cabinet has approved a plan by Thai Airways to procure 75 aircraft by 2022, Transport Minister Sophon Zaram said today.
 

    He told Dow Jones that the Cabinet set a budget for the procurement at US$15.25 billion.
 

    Under the plan, 37 aircraft will be procured between this year and 2017, with 38 to be procured during the remaining period, he said.
 

    Thai Airways is 51 percent owned by the government.
